Job Description

Warehouseman I

 

JOB-10043248

 

Anticipated Start Date

Jan. 13, 2025

 

Location

Guthrie, OK

 

Type of Employment

Contract

 

Employer Info

Our client is a global manufacturer and distributes products to the oil and natural gas industry in the US and internationally and is headquartered in Houston.

 

Job Summary

Receives inbound material from outside suppliers and other Client plants and field locations. Stocks received material, as well as completed products and assemblies from in-house production. Picks materials, components, and end products and delivers them to production or shipping. Performs cycle counts.

 

Job Description

  • Prepares component kits for production, fills orders, and supplier subcontract parts. May assist in packing, shipping, and receiving
  • Junior level positions perform repetitive tasks following established company procedures, work under direct supervision, with decisions reviewed/made with senior personnel
  • Reports to and receives assignments, instructions, and direction from the department supervisor/manager
  • Receives, checks in, and issues materials in support of plant construction and maintenance activities
  • Maintains inventories, completes records, and performs various clean-up and housekeeping activities
  • Observes and follows all safety rules and procedures, including wearing required personal safety equipment
  • Performs other duties and activities as directed
  • The above statements are intended to describe the essential functions and related requirements of persons assigned to this job. They are not intended as an exhaustive list of all job duties, responsibilities, and requirements

 

 

Skills Required

  • Entry level to 6+ months of related experience
  • Forklift experience
  • Ability to read and comprehend instructions, correspondence, and memos
  • Possess basic written communication skills
  • Ability to apply concepts of basic math
  • Basic computer skills
  • The work environment is very fast-paced and noisy. It is one of constant movement while performing the duties of this job
  • The employee must regularly lift an/or move up to 20 lbs., frequently lift and/or move up to 50 lbs.
  • The employee must be able to operate a forklift while loading or unloading freight

 

Education/Training/Certifications

  • High School Diploma or Equivalent

 

Additional Requirements

  • Shift Hours: 6:30 am - 5:00 pm (with 30 min lunch). Eligible for OT after 40 hours worked per week. After-hours and weekend work may be necessary

 

Pay Rate/Salary

  • $12.00 - $18.00/hr. depending on experience
